General Secretary of CPN Maoist Center Dev Gurung has said that because of the government, there is a threat to democracy itself. Speaking to journalists in Hetaunda on Saturday, Gurung made a serious accusation that the current government is bent on weakening democracy rather than strengthening it.
"The current government is trying to rule through ordinances by deceiving the House." Because of this, democracy is gradually becoming a threat," he said in a program organized by Press Center Nepal. He said that the Congress-UML leadership has moved towards two-party practice. He alleged that the threat to democracy is increasing due to the current Prime Minister KP Sharma Oli.
'The obstacles to development, good governance and prosperity are corruption and commissarism,' he said, 'due to this, the economic situation of the country has quadrupled. However, rather than controlling it, the government is moving forward through the process of protecting it.'
He also said that the current ruling coalition was formed due to the campaign launched by the government led by his party president Pushpa Kamal Dahal in one and a half years.
It is the responsibility of the government to protect the independence of the country. However, the government is not able to do the kind of foreign policy that it should adopt,' he said, 'which is causing a serious crisis on the national independence of the country.'
